PEMBERTON TWP., N.J. - July 21, 2012 (WPVI) -- Police in Burlington County are investigating the shooting death of an elderly man.
Authorities say 79-year-old Valpa C. Rosa Sr. was shot and killed inside his Pemberton Township home.
Officers were called to the home at 129 Margaret Street at approximately 8:45 a.m. Saturday.
Upon arrival, officers found the homeowner dead from gunshot wounds to the neck and head.
Investigators are working to determine when Rosa was shot.
Police say a firearm was recovered inside the home that is believed to be the one used to kill Rosa.
No arrests have been made.
Detectives from the Pemberton Township Police Department and the Burlington County Prosecutor's Office Major Crimes Unit are conducting the investigation.
An autopsy will be performed by Burlington County Medical Examiner.
